Set-up tips for SEO monitoring

  1. Start with a trial or small plan

    Most reputable providers offer a trial or low-cost entry tier. Test against your real targets before committing to a larger commitment.

  2. Evaluate support before you need it

    Send a question during the trial. How fast and how helpfully support replies tells you what to expect mid-project.

  3. Run your real workload

    Use the same scripts, tools and target sites you plan to use in production. A proxy that passes a speed test can still fail on a protected site.
